Job Description

About the Role

Are you passionate about creating safer work environments and driving a proactive safety culture? We’re looking for an experienced Safety Manager to lead and enhance safety programs across all divisions of Kimble Company and Kimble Recycling and Disposal, Inc. 

This is a strategic, hands-on leadership role where you’ll influence operations at every level, manage a skilled safety team, and ensure compliance with DOT, MSHA, OSHA, ATF, and EPA regulations. You'll also be a key player in shaping safety culture across transportation, recycling, mining, and heavy equipment operations.

What You’ll Do

Lead Safety Initiatives

  • Manage aspects of the safety department, including training, development, and performance of safety staff. 
  • Partner with leaders and frontline employees to embed safety into every part of the business. 
  • Drive employee engagement and ownership in safety programs.

Ensure Regulatory Compliance

  • Keep the company in full compliance with federal, state, and local safety regulations (DOT, MSHA, OSHA, ATF, EPA).
  • Develop and update safety policies and procedures to reflect current standards and best practices. 
  • Represent the company during inspections and serve as the point of contact for regulatory agencies.

Drive Accountability Through Audits & Reporting

  • Oversee internal audits and safety inspections; develop and implement corrective action plans. 
  • Lead investigations into incidents, identify root causes, and put in place effective prevention strategies. 
  • Maintain organized, accurate safety records and ensure timely submission of all required reports.

Engage, Educate & Train the Team

  • Develop and deliver engaging safety training programs for employees at all levels. 
  • Collaborate with our Training department to build safety into onboarding and professional development. 
  • Facilitate toolbox talks, safety meetings, and emergency response drills across locations.
What You’ll Bring

Education &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in Occupational Health & Safety, Environmental Science, Industrial Safety, or related field.
  • 7+ years in safety management, ideally in waste management, transportation, mining, or heavy equipment industries.

Knowledge & Skills

  • Deep understanding of MSHA, OSHA, DOT, and EPA standards. 
  • Strong experience leading audits, investigations, and regulatory reporting.
  • Excellent leadership, communication, and team-building skills.
  • Ability to connect with people at all levels — from executives to equipment operators.
Why Kimble?
  • Make a tangible impact on the safety and well-being of a dynamic workforce
  • Collaborate with a supportive leadership team that values continuous improvement.
  • Be part of a company that prioritizes safety, sustainability, and innovation in everything we do.
  • Enjoy competitive benefits, paid time off, and professional development opportunities.
Work Environment
  • Primarily on-site with travel to various company locations.
  • Flexible scheduling available for administrative and planning tasks.
